The building products and HVAC sector has encountered a complex operating environment in recent periods. Rising input costs and supply chain constraints have pressured margins across the industry, though some commodity pressures have moderated from earlier peaks. New residential construction activity has slowed as mortgage rates remain elevated, potentially affecting demand for residential HVAC equipment. However, commercial construction activity and the replacement market provide some offset, as aging equipment requires upgrading and maintenance regardless of new construction cycles.
Commercial real estate dynamics warrant monitoring, particularly as office space utilization patterns continue evolving following shifts in remote work adoption. This sector represents a meaningful end market for commercial HVAC systems and could influence demand trajectories in coming quarters.

Technical Analysis
From a technical perspective, CARR shares are trading between identifiable support and resistance levels that have attracted trader attention. The support level near $63.86 has historically demonstrated buying interest during pullbacks, establishing a floor that has contained downside moves during recent testing. This zone represents a reference point where buyers have previously emerged, potentially limiting further decline if selling pressure intensifies.
The resistance area around $70.58 represents an obstacle that has capped upside attempts during the current range-bound period. Breaking above this level would represent a meaningful technical development that could shift sentiment and attract momentum-oriented participants. The stock has not sustained movement above this resistance in recent attempts, indicating supply remains present at these price levels.
Regarding momentum indicators, the stock appears to be in oversold territory based on recent price movements relative to historical trading ranges, though precise readings would require real-time data analysis. Moving averages suggest the stock is trading below key medium-term trend indicators, which could limit immediate upside potential unless catalysts emerge to drive renewed buying interest. The relationship between current price and moving averages provides context for assessing the near-term directional bias.
The current trading range between $63.86 and $70.58 has contained price action for several weeks, creating a consolidation pattern that could eventually resolve to the upside or downside depending on fundamental developments or broader market conditions.
